Job Summary:

The Material Handler plays a crucial role in the efficient functioning of sorting and shipping operations. Responsibilities include moving and sorting materials, maintaining cleanliness in work areas, and ensuring proper logistics for store shipments and auction items. The associate will:

Responsibilities & Duties:

  • Pull and manage equipment, sorting materials for optimal processing and ensuring a steady workflow.
  • Operate equipment to organize and deliver merchandise to designated areas, while maintaining adequate supplies to prevent production delays.
  • Facilitate the transfer of items to and from various departments, including auction preparation and textile order management.
  • Assist bailer operator.
  • Record inventory and maintain accurate documentation per established protocols.
  • Uphold safety standards by consistently wearing personal protective equipment (PPE), which may include safety toed shoes and adhering to company safety policies, participating training sessions and meetings.
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ization in the work area, adhering to company safety policies and procedures.
  • Uses appropriate equipment to load and unload trucks and trailers.

Requirements:

  • Review and adhere to all company safety policies and procedures.
  • Carry out other assigned tasks.
  • Additional duties may include assisting colleagues, performing general upkeep of work areas, and supporting other logistics-related functions as needed. This position requires attention to detail, teamwork, and a commitment to maintaining a safe and productive environment.

Educational Requirements:

  • On-the-job training is over a period up to and including three (3) months.

Physical Requirements:

  • Ability to handle physical tasks, including lifting to 50 lbs. and pushing/pulling up to 100 lbs., standing, bending, and reaching.

Weekends are required. Four 10-hour shifts. Work 4 days on 3 days off. Shift is 8:45am to 7:15pm
